Performance QA Analyst/Engineer (Cincinnati, OH)
Job Summary
The Performance QA Analyst/Engineer will support the performance testing efforts and the re-architecture of our Java CRM application. This role will be responsible for the daily performance testing efforts for this ongoing project. This role is a great transition for an individual who has gained experience in one or more of the following SDLC disciplines: Quality Assurance, Software Development, System Administration or Technical Support.
Essential Functions/Responsibilities
- Implement and drive the performance testing process.
- Plan, define, execute, and analyze high-level performance testing strategies and solutions through business, functional and technical expertise
- Utilize performance tools to design and execute load and performance tests against Web applications and web services using Oracle, SQL Server, and MySQL.
- Develop data driven performance automation scripts and execute performance and load testing of web applications.
- Design and execute daily load tests, as well as larger system level tests
- Monitor, gather, and communicate application performance issues.
- Develop and document performance test plans that include measures, desired results and standards.
- Assess the test designs and work with appropriate teams to ensure sufficient test data.
- Work very closely with Product Development, Quality Assurance and Engineering teams to meet performance goals and metrics.
- Maintain and adopt common QA processes and practices across different product lines.
- Establish strategies for accomplishing goals; set and communicate goals; establish and maintain effective working relationships with co-workers
- Work independently demonstrating initiative; adapt to and embrace change in a rapidly changing environment; exhibit strong analytic skills; set and execute goals
